The Flywing UH-1 Huey is a 470-class GPS-stabilised scale RC helicopter supplied ready-to-fly in a grey and white livery, combining a four-blade rotor system, ACE flight controller, M10N satellite positioning and a 4S brushless power system for stable scale flight with GPS-assisted and manual control modes.
Features
- UH-1 Huey Scale Design: Recreates the distinctive Bell UH-1 Iroquois utility helicopter with detailed panel lines, transparent cockpit sections and scale exterior details
- Four-Blade Rotor System: Scale-style four-blade rotor provides an authentic appearance and is matched to the dedicated four-blade flight configuration
- ACE Flight Controller: Integrated stabilisation system provides GPS-assisted flight, ATT self-levelling and manual flight modes
- M10N Satellite Positioning: GPS and GLONASS positioning supports outdoor position hold, stable hovering and return functions
- GPS Position Hold: Helps maintain the helicopter's horizontal position and altitude when adequate satellite reception is available
- Return-to-Home: One-key return function can command the helicopter back towards its recorded take-off position
- Automatic Safety Functions: Supports automatic return for low battery and loss of transmitter signal
- Automatic Flight Patterns: Supports assisted circular and figure-eight flight patterns
- Brushless Power System: 3508 brushless main motor and brushless tail motor provide efficient power for the 470-class airframe
- 60A ESC: High-current brushless speed controller is matched to the power system
- High-Torque Servos: Metal-gear servos are rated at approximately 4kg.cm torque with a 0.12sec/60° response specification
- 10-Channel Transmitter: RTF package includes a 2.4GHz 10-channel transmitter with approximately 1km quoted control range under suitable conditions
- SBUS Support: Flight control system supports compatible third-party SBUS radio equipment with sufficient channels when correctly configured
- Scale Lighting: Integrated lighting enhances visibility and the finished scale appearance
- Easy Battery Access: Removable front cabin section provides convenient access to the flight battery compartment

FAQ
Is the Flywing UH-1 FW-UH1-GRAY-4BLADES ready to fly? Yes. This is the RTF configuration with the assembled helicopter, transmitter, 4S flight battery and charger supplied. The transmitter requires four AA batteries separately, and normal charging, inspection and GPS setup are required before flying.
Why is the Flywing UH-1 sometimes described as 6-channel and sometimes 10-channel? Flywing describes the underlying UH-1 flight-control architecture as a 6-channel helicopter system, while the Australian FW-UH1-GRAY-4BLADES RTF package includes a 10-channel transmitter. The additional transmitter channels provide access to flight-controller and auxiliary functions.
How long does the four-blade Flywing UH-1 fly? The exact Australian four-blade specification quotes approximately 18 minutes with the included 4S 5000mAh battery. Other general V4 specifications may quote 20+ minutes, so actual duration depends on rotor configuration, flying style, wind and battery condition.
What happens if the transmitter signal is lost or the battery becomes low? The ACE flight controller supports automatic return functions for loss of radio signal and low flight-battery voltage. These functions depend on correct setup and suitable GPS reception.
Can the Flywing UH-1 perform 3D flight? A manual 3D flight mode is available, but it behaves very differently from GPS-assisted hovering. The self-centring collective position used for GPS flight does not maintain a hover in manual 3D mode, so this mode should only be used by pilots familiar with collective-pitch helicopter control.
Does return-to-home avoid trees or other obstacles? No. Return-to-home is not an obstacle-avoidance system. The helicopter should be operated in a clear open area with an unobstructed route to its recorded home position.
